Book Cover -- Title -- Copyright -- Contents -- Acknowledgments -- Introduction to the Second Edition -- 1 Mass-Produced Fantasies For Women -- 2 The Disappearing Act -- 3 The Female Uncanny -- 4 The Search for Tomorrow in Today's Soap Operas -- Afterword -- Notes -- Bibliography -- Index.;Upon its first publication, Loving with a Vengeance was a groundbreaking study of women readers and their relationship to mass-market romance fiction. Feminist scholar and cultural critic Tania Modleski has revisited her widely read book, bringing to this new edition a review of the issues that have, in the intervening years, shaped and reshaped questions of women's reading. With her trademark acuity and understanding of the power both of the mass-produced object, film, television, or popular literature, and the complex workings of reading and reception, she offers here a framework for thinking about one of popular culture's central issues. This edition includes a new introduction, a new chapter, and changes throughout the existing text. Although Harlequin Romances, Gothic novels, and soap operas provide mass(ive) entertainment for countless numbers of women of varying ages, classes, and even educational backgrounds, very few critics have taken them seriously enough to study them in any detail.
